Associate Director, Provider Reimbursement

The North Carolina Department of Health and Human Services (DHHS) is one of the largest, most complex agencies in the state, and has approximately 17,000 employees. This position leads provider reimbursement activities within the Health Benefits (NC Medicaid) Division, overseeing financial analysis, planning, and reporting related to fee‑for‑service and managed care payment operations.

Responsibilities

Lead provider reimbursement activities within the Health Benefits (NC Medicaid) Division
Oversee financial analysis, planning, and reporting related to fee‑for‑service and managed care payment operations
Manage coordination of fiscal rules and standards, ensuring compliance with state and federal guidance
Communicate moderately complex financial and programmatic information to diverse stakeholders to support division goals
Supervise staff and direct unit-level transitions to new programs
Review and approve written financial reports
Provide recommendations to leadership on strategic choices, budget monitoring, and performance improvement
